The Wildlife and Countryside Link coalition of 27 organisations, including the National Trust and CPRE [Alliance members] have argued that the current rules (CAP), are outdated and over-complicated. They fail to adequately support and reward farmers for managing land in a way that benefits wildlife, helps improve water quality and provides flood prevention.

The report states that these new proposals for a Sustainable Farming and Land Management policy for England offer a positive vision for a replacement for the CAP after the UK has left the European Union (EU), presenting a compelling case for continued public investment in farming.
